This is the first official post on our new community forums!

Sonic.net has long had strong community support, and a great feel in our old Usenet sonic.* groups. It's long overdue though that we provide a modern web enabled forum where customers can dialog. So, welcome, please post your questions, ideas, comments, and enjoy the discussions.

Note that this is not a good avenue for individual support. We can't fix your circuit without talking to you!

So, if you have troubles which require our attention, please phone us at 707-547-3400 or email support@sonic.net to discuss. These forums however are ideal for discussion about how to best use your Sonic.net connection, third party applications and equipment, unsupported feature discussion in our Labs section, etc.

Thanks for participating!
